Ingredients higher up in an ingredient list are typically present in a larger amount. Cetyl Alcohol is a fatty alcohol. Fatty Alcohols are most often used as an emollient or to thicken a product. Its main roles are: Though it has "alcohol" in the name, it is not related to denatured alcohol or ethyl alcohol. The FDA allows products labeled "alcohol-free" to have fatty alcohols. This ingredient may not be fungal acne safe. It is a primary fatty alcohol with a chain length above 12 carbons. A study from 2019 show Malassezia can feed on fatty alcohols in this range, so it may trigger fungal acne in those prone to it. Chlorphenesin is a synthetic preservative. It helps protect a product against bacteria in order to extend shelf life. In most cases, Chlorphenesin is paired with other preservatives such as phenoxyethanol and caprylyl glycol. Chlorphenesin is a biocide. This means it is able to help fight the microorganisms on our skin. It is also able to fight odor-releasing bacteria. Chlorphenesin is soluble in both water and glycerin. Industry-reported use ranges from 8% in rinse-off products and 2% in leave-on formulations. Glycerin (or glycerol) is a compound naturally found in your skin. It's a powerhouse humectant that pulls water into the stratum corneum. Topically, glycerin does several things at once: Your skin makes glycerin on its own (mostly from sebaceous oil breakdown) and shuttles it to your outermost layer of skin, or your epidermis, via aquaporin-3. Aquaporin-3 is a transporter that is essential for normal skin hydration, elasticity, and repair. Interestingly, mice lacking in AQP3 have dry and less elastic skin that can be fully corrected with glycerin. This ingredient is non-irritating, plays well with almost every ingredient, and works across all skin types. Typical use is anywhere between 3-10% but can go up to 79% in some leave-on products. Just know very high concentrations (>40%) can feel tacky in low humidity. Glycerin is the name for this ingredient in American English. British English uses Glycerol/Glycerine. Glyceryl Stearate is made by reacting glycerin with stearic acid (typically sourced from plant oils like palm or coconut). It's an emulsifier, emollient, and mild occlusive.
